WVU Medicine Camden Clark Medical Center in Parkersburg, WV is a nonprofit, 302-bed acute care hospital serving the Mid-Ohio Valley. It offers advanced health care with a focus on community wellness and has accreditation from The Joint Commission. The center emphasizes accessible, high-quality cancer care close to home and supports a broad range of medical services with a trained staff. It is part of WVU Medicine and employs about 206 people.

What Patients Say
Overall sentiment across review platforms: mixed
- Rehab.com: 2.49/5 (271 reviews)" (271)
- Yelp: 2.1/5 stars" (16 reviews)
- Leapfrog Group (Outpatient Surgery): 84% top box score for 'Patients overall rating of the facility'" (Based on OAS CAHPS survey)
Patients praise
- Compassionate and friendly staff and nursing care
- Convenience of receiving advanced treatment close to home for oncology patients
- Effective communication from some doctors and nurses
- Professionalism reported in outpatient procedures
Common complaints
- Negative experiences with hospital food quality
- Reports of difficulty reaching staff by phone or delayed responses
- Issues with equipment comfort (e.g., infusion chairs)
- Mixed feedback on cleanliness and facility conditions
